Abstract

Hypercontent module as one of Technological Pedagogical Content Knowledge (TPACK) learning device contains collaboration between technology, pedagogy, and material content equipped with Quick Response Code (QR Code) as a learning navigation tool that is open source for learning, so it is expected to improve students' creative thinking skills in information processing as new knowledge through technological literacy. This study aims to analyze the effectiveness of the hypercontent module to improve creative thinking skills of prospective physics teachers. The hypercontent module contains various learning resources such as presentation, text, video, images, and exersice that can be accessed via QR Code reader. This research is a pre-experimental research with one group pretest postest design. The research subject is 16 students in Department of Physics Education Muhammadiyah University of Makassar. The data were collected through tests of creative thinking skills with indicators of thinking fluency, flexibility, elaboration, and originality. The results of data collection were analysed with descriptive analysis and N-gain test. This research shows that the hypercontent module is effective to improve the creative thinking skills of prospective physics teachers. This can be seen from the increase in the score of students' creative thinking skills from 64.51 to 72.64 after implementing the hypercontent module. © Published under licence by IOP Publishing Ltd.
